Hi mla

Are you 3-betting depolarized here? Is villain calling a super wide range? I don't like 3-betting these hands unless we do it for value and i can't see stats that tell us we can do it for value

As played I think the board is a check/fold often (but again depends on what range we expect him to take postflop and what we expect him to do).

Once you bet the flop what's your plan for the turn/river if you hit or don't hit. It looks to me like spew to bet the 9 where nothing better really folds and even on most rivers you can't get better to fold.

This guy or 67% from BU, and total fold vs 3bet was 1/7 times, so he looks fishy, and since his range is wide from BU, I expected either FE or that he calls with worse (not sure, probably marginal).
He folded on flop 1/1 time vs cbet, so at least he is capable of folding on flop.

I 3bet vs BU, TT+, AJ+, KQ (sometimes call AJ, AQ, KQ), also suited gappers and A2s-A5s.

hands like QJ I 3bet mostly from SB if bb is aggro, and if BU folds vs 3bet > 60%.

Why is turn so bad? he could float flop with bdfd, or 2nd pairs and fold them on turn, and also I have GS and fd.

A good portion of his 2nd pairs will have a redraw or trips now so I don't you get that many folds. Plus he still has a good amount of Ax hands.

So really I don't think you have the FE you think you do. We still have our gutshot and weak flushdraw but that doesn't add too much equity.
